Wolfpack Mission and Personalizing Learning Launch Night - September 20, 2018
New Parent Orientation:
Starting at 5:30pm, we will host our freshmen and new parent orientation in our Performing Arts Center (PAC) Auditorium. If you are new to the Wolfpack or interested in hearing more about opportunities available to our students, please come join us for a traditional presentation and time to answer questions.
Mission Statement and Personalizing Learning Launch:
Starting at 6pm, our teachers will all be available throughout the building to give parents and community members a peek into our students' worlds. Visit as many different classrooms or activities as you would like, to see what skills and traits are being built each and every day. We hope you will find time to experience and explore what West Valley offers for our students.
Activities will be structured around some key areas teachers are working on building in their classes for our students and families will get to choose what most resonates with them. Check back later for the full schedule.
Building a Better Future:
After taking parent, student, and staff feedback all last year, we are excited to launch West Valley's new mission statement: Learn to work and think for life. Three key identified characteristics rose to the top of our surveys: Critical Thinking, Work Ethic, and Life Ready. Our talented staff has been looking for ways that this mission can live in their classes each and every day, and as a school we will continue working this year to identify how we will foster and develop these skills and traits in our students.
Going forward, we hope to develop strong partnerships with parents to focus on what our students are learning and how we can best prepare them to build a better future for us all.
